Volleyball Wins Second Game of the Weekend
Volleyball took care of business on its home court Saturday, taking down Saint Francis U in a 3-1 match. The Blue Devils are now 3-1 against fellow Northeast Conference opponents.
GAME INFORMATION
FINAL SCORE CCSU 3 SFU 1
RECORDS CCSU (6-10, 3-1 NEC) SFU (7-9, 3-1 NEC)
KEY MOMENTS
- The early goings of the first set were a back-and-forth afair. SFU was able to jump ahead to a 9-7 lead, but a block from Emma Henderson sparked a 5-0 CCSU run that put the Blue Devils up 12-9.
- SFU kept things close, but three straight kills and a Red Flash attack error gave CCSU the set, 25-18. The Blue Devils hit a game-high .400 in the first.
- Both teams paced themselves again to start the second. SFU had an 11-10 lead early, but gave up four assists that helped the Blue Devils push ahead.
- The Blue Devils had set point at 24-22, but SFU scored three straight to get back into things. A kill from Nyjha Marcelin and some SFU errors gave CCSU the set.
- The Red Flash turned things up to start the third set, starting off with a 5-1 run.
- CCSU was unable to make a come back in the third as SFU led by as much as 11.
- The fourth was a highly contentious set. CCSU led early, but the Red Flash were able to rattle off an 8-0 run to go up 20-17.
- Marcelin and Henderson, the Blue Devils' leaders on offense in this one, led a Blue Devil rally on an 8-2 run, sealing the set and victory.
NOTES
- Henderson posted her sixth double-double of the season on Saturday, finishing with 10 kills and 13 digs.
- Nyjha Marcelin posted a career-high 20 kills in the win.
- Ashlyn Eisenga paced the defense with 16 digs.
